I was debating on using a 3rd rail or anchor point for a little more stability.
I would add 3rd rail, if panels are not bolted together like SMK's. 6 screws in roof isn't too much for a big panel. And, with 3 rails under the panel the dreaded - by some people ;) - flex will be eliminated.

By using "U" channel, the tilt struts are stored inside the channel when the module is horizontal. I used 1/4" pins with clips to attach the module to the channel. The channel is astride a piece of Eternabond tape, fastened through roof membrane into the roof's trusses, 3-#12 fasteners/channel. After installation, I sealed the edges of the channels to the aluminum roof with Geocel tripolymer.
